    Job Summary:

    The Senior Buyer is of great significance to Plant Therapy. A person in this position will aid the Purchasing Manager in the development and long-term management of key supplier relationships to optimize value through cost reduction, innovation, avoidance of supply disruption, risk mitigation and growth throughout supplier relationship life cycle. In-depth knowledge of raw material processing, such as plant cultivation, harvest seasons, and processing, along with finished good production processes is integral for sourcing, negotiating pricing, and establishing supply agreements. A strong working knowledge of GMP regulatory requirements and technical manufacturing requirements is desired. This role also includes collaborating and assisting with the supply chain and warehouse teams in ensuring continuous supply flow. This role includes assisting with Plant Therapy’s R&D and product development team in new product development and setting up supply base to meet commercialization of new products. This role also includes ensuring that PT suppliers meet and/or exceed regulations relating to Compliance, as well as the requirements defined by any purchase orders or agreements.

    Essential Functions:

    Develop and manage assigned key supplier relationships to deliver reliable product supply and total cost effectiveness while meeting or exceeding all customer service, compliance, product requirements, and key performance metrics. This includes material and process selection for purchases, locating and selecting suppliers, negotiating supply agreements and measuring supplier performance metrics

    Facilitate new vendor setup and vendor adherence to company compliance programs and initiatives, including organic certifications, SDS certifications, GC/MS testing, Fame testing, CofA’s and other regulatory related documents.

    Establish close working relationships with other functions, (e. g. Sales, Manufacturing, Regulatory, Inventory, Product Development, Technical Manufacturing, and Marketplace) to ensure full understanding and support of strategic sourcing perspective to key processes and address technical needs and regulatory requirements.

    Aid the Purchasing Manager in administering long term blanket orders or contracts for key suppliers

    Track and manage performance of suppliers and ensure that performance issues are quickly addressed

    Confer with vendors to obtain product or service information, i.e., price, availability and delivery

    Review bid proposals and negotiate prices within budgetary limits and scope of authority

    Determine best vendor for each item purchased based upon quality, availability, service, pricing and company policy

    Maintain maximum inventory levels by using the ERp system

    Maintain weekly metric report

    Expedite items on reorder lists to move in delivery dates as necessary
